淮河流域中游湿地景观格局指数变化分析(英文)

Changes of Wetland Landscape Pattern Indexes in the Middle Reaches of the Huaihe Valley in China
下载PDF
导出
摘要 Relief map of the middle reaches of the Huaihe Valley in 1950s, remote sensing images of 1980 and 2000 are utilized to abstract and interpret land use maps of the study area in different periods and also the distribution map of different wetland types on the basis of secondary classification of wetland. Landscape index analysis is applied to analyze and evaluate ecological changes of wetland landscapes in the middle reaches of the Huaihe Valley. The analysis results show that landscape pattern indexes change greatly from 1950s to 1980, but change slightly since 1980. Such a trend demonstrates that wetland landscapes in the study area change from "diversified and complicate" to "unitary and fragmented", wetland system has drastically-reducing components, a great number of transitional zones become extinct, connectivity and heterogeneity of wetland landscapes are largely reduced, integrity and balance of wetland system is broken, as a result, ecological service functions of wetland degrade or cannot be fully utilized.
